LAG PHASE
|
PHASE OF DIVISION IN WHICH NO GROWTH IS APPARENT BUT METABOLIC ACTIVITY IS INTENSE
|
|
LOG PHASE
|
CELLS ARE REPRODUCING MOST ACTIVELY; REPRODUCTION TIME REACHES MINIMUM, BECOMES CONSTANT
|
|
STATIONARY PHASE
|
MICROBIAL DEATHS BALANCE NUMBER OF NEW CELLS
|
|
DEATH PHASE/ LOGARITHMIC DECLINE
|
NUMBER OF DEATHS EXCEEDS NUMBER OF NEW CELLS FORMED
